Solid body electric bass
Equipped with active electronics and a Wenge fingerboard set with 24 frets, the solid-body electric bass WARWICK Rockbass Corvette Basic 4 String (Ocean Blue Satin ) is designed for bassists looking for a modern, versatile and ergonomic instrument. Alder body, Maple bolt-on neck, 34" scale. Native to East Africa (Cameroon, Congo), Wenge offers more than superb grain and a lovely chocolate hue. The best luthiers compare it to Brazilian rosewood.

- WARWICK Rockbass Corvette Basic 4 String
- SKU Warwick WAR-CORVETTE4-02
- Solid-body 4-string electric bass with active electronics
- Alder body
- Maple bolt-on neck
- Wenge fingerboard, "C" profile
- 34" scale (Fender style)
- 24x High-Jumbo Nickelsilver frets (2.9 x 1.3 mm)
- 20" radius
- Neck width, 1st fret 38.5 mm / 1.5"
- Neck width 12th fret 54.0 mm / 2.1"
- Neck width 24th fret 62.1 mm / 2.4"
- Active electronics MEC "Dynamic Correction" J/J
- Volume / balance / treble / bass
- Warwick 2-piece bridge
- Warwick tuning machines
- Gloss finish
- Warwick gig bag included
